Loved our dining experience here - would definitely go back! Initially, we were slighly taken aback by the rather disorganised and haphazard atmosphere and service, and being so close to the other tables, but as we settled in we really enjoyed ourselves. The food was fantastic - we had the pork and fish of the day, with scallops to start. My husband was delighted with the portion size of the meat - so big that we had no room left for dessert unfortunately. Only complaint was the tap water was terrible! This was my first visit and won't be my last. What a quirky place. The food is French style and wonderful, the owners friendly and the venue itself unique. They give you a vivid marker to write messages etc on the wall when your done. Seating is cosy (tight)and sometimes shared due to the very small dining room and they have two dining times (6.30 pm and 8.30 pm). This works really well.
